Output 7034e785cd7b604268f7b7e2ef56477e558af1fec1a4e16b4c3f03d9c4ce22b7:0

value
21612276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d96c1ed4d45de308939279fbfc4dc9dd6cee69 OP_EQUAL
address
3G5eURvZR4p6CbzdN5dk7FLVY8nYjF7PA6
transaction
7034e785cd7b604268f7b7e2ef56477e558af1fec1a4e16b4c3f03d9c4ce22b7
spent
true